NHDOT Supplemental Specifications - updated May 16, 2008
 
The table below is a list of all Supplemental Specifications that have been adopted as additions or revisions to the "Standard Specifications for Road and Bridge Construction, July 2006 Edition. All files are in Adobe Acrobat PDF format.
